Tax sale slated

Thursday, March 29, 2012

Tribune Staff Report
A Bourbon County tax sale for properties that have been seized for delinquent taxes will be held on the first floor of the county courthouse at 10 a.m. April 10.Residents interested in becoming bidders must obtain a bidding number from County Treasurer Susan Quick. Bid numbers will be made available beginning Monday, April 2.

“The taxes that are delinquent all go away and are not charged to the new owner,” Quick said.

The day of the sale, bids will be placed in whole dollars and the high bidder will be the purchaser of the property.

Winning bidders must pay the entire winning bid at time of the sale, in addition to paying a separate charge for the deed filing. All properties are sold as-is, with no warranties, according to the Bourbon County website.

A list of properties is available on the website, or by request from the Treasurer’s Office.
